A New Image Watermarking Algorithm Using BEMD Method
A new image adaptive watermarking algorithm based on Bidimension Empirical Mode Decomposition (BEMD) is proposed. As a new two-dimensional signal processing tool, BEMD is first introduced into the image watermarking field inthis paper. In the proposed algorithm, the cover image is decomposed into several intrinsic mode functions (IMFs) based on its local feature adaptively. Then the human visual system (HVS) model function based on IMFs and the logo image is generated, and inserted into the cover image. BEMD technique is used in the extracting processes as well and the recovered watermark image is obtained clearly. We have tested the robustness of the proposed scheme under cropping, JPEG compression, resizing, median filtering, and additive white Gaussian noise (AWGN) attacks. The experiments indicate that this technique can achieve high imperceptibility while showing good robustness. Furthermore, the proposed method is compared with the block DCT based method, and the experiment result confirms that the proposed method shows better performance.
